| // Regression test for https://github.com/flutter/flutter/issues/101179 |
| test('Cached baselines should be cleared if its parent re-layout', () { |
| double viewHeight = 200.0; |
| final RenderTestBox test = RenderTestBox(); |
| final RenderBox baseline = RenderBaseline( |
| baseline: 0.0, |
| baselineType: TextBaseline.alphabetic, |
| child: test, |
| ); |
| final RenderConstrainedBox root = RenderConstrainedBox( |
| additionalConstraints: BoxConstraints.tightFor(width: 200.0, height: viewHeight), |
| child: baseline, |
| ); |
| |
| layout(RenderPositionedBox( |
| child: root, |
| )); |
| |
| BoxParentData? parentData = test.parentData as BoxParentData?; |
| expect(parentData!.offset.dy, -(viewHeight / 2.0)); |
| expect(test.calls, 1); |
| |
| // Trigger the root render re-layout. |
| viewHeight = 300.0; |
| root.additionalConstraints = BoxConstraints.tightFor(width: 200.0, height: viewHeight); |
| pumpFrame(); |
| |
| parentData = test.parentData as BoxParentData?; |
| expect(parentData!.offset.dy, -(viewHeight / 2.0)); |
| expect(test.calls, 2); // The layout constraints change will clear the cached data. |
| |
| final RenderObject parent = test.parent!; |
| expect(parent.debugNeedsLayout, false); |
| |
| // Do not forget notify parent dirty after the cached data be cleared by `layout()` |
| test.markNeedsLayout(); |
| expect(parent.debugNeedsLayout, true); |
| |
| pumpFrame(); |
| expect(parent.debugNeedsLayout, false); |
| expect(test.calls, 3); // Self dirty will clear the cached data. |
| |
| parent.markNeedsLayout(); |
| pumpFrame(); |
| |
| expect(test.calls, 3); // Use the cached data if the layout constraints do not change. |
| }); |

| group('Dry baseline', () { |
| test('computeDryBaseline results are cached and shared with computeDistanceToActualBaseline', () { |
| const double viewHeight = 200.0; |
| const BoxConstraints constraints = BoxConstraints.tightFor(width: 200.0, height: viewHeight); |
| final RenderDryBaselineTestBox test = RenderDryBaselineTestBox(); |
| final RenderBox baseline = RenderBaseline( |
| baseline: 0.0, |
| baselineType: TextBaseline.alphabetic, |
| child: test, |
| ); |
| |
| final RenderConstrainedBox root = RenderConstrainedBox( |
| additionalConstraints: constraints, |
| child: baseline, |
| ); |
| |
| layout(RenderPositionedBox(child: root)); |
| expect(test.calls, 1); |
| |
| // The baseline widget loosens the input constraints when passing on to child. |
| expect(test.getDryBaseline(constraints.loosen(), TextBaseline.alphabetic), test.boxSize.height / 2); |
| // There's cache for the constraints so this should be 1, but we always evaluate |
| // computeDryBaseline in debug mode in case it asserts even if the baseline |
| // cache hits. |
| expect(test.calls, 2); |
| |
| const BoxConstraints newConstraints = BoxConstraints.tightFor(width: 10.0, height: 10.0); |
| expect(test.getDryBaseline(newConstraints.loosen(), TextBaseline.alphabetic), 5.0); |
| // Should be 3 but there's an additional computeDryBaseline call in getDryBaseline, |
| // in an assert. |
| expect(test.calls, 4); |
| |
| root.additionalConstraints = newConstraints; |
| pumpFrame(); |
| expect(test.calls, 4); |
| }); |
